In this episode, I had the absolute joy of sitting down with Denise Duffield-Thomas—a money mentor whose work has impacted over 10,000 entrepreneurs around the world. I’ve admired her for years, not just because of the way she teaches about abundance and wealth, but because of how she lives her life: with intention, honesty, and ease.
We got into the real stuff—what it’s like to build a successful business while navigating undiagnosed ADHD, the pressure of always chasing the next big thing, and why Denise is now leaning hard into simplicity and joy. She’s choosing contentment over constant growth, and honestly, it’s a refreshing (and powerful) perspective more entrepreneurs need to hear.
We talked about the messy middle of motherhood, the tension between ambition and peace, and what it truly means to live a “first class life”—not in terms of luxury, but in alignment with your values.
This conversation is full of permission slips—to slow down, to trust the season you're in, and to define success on your own terms.
Some highlights from our conversation:
💬 Denise’s early entrepreneurial journey and how she discovered her sweet spot
🔥 Why financial success doesn’t protect you from burnout
⚖️ The constant tug-of-war between big vision and well-being
🎯 How to streamline your business to serve you
💡 Why ambition doesn’t have to mean “more, more, more”
🌿 What living a “first class life” really looks like (and how to define it for yourself)
This one’s for anyone who’s feeling the weight of the hustle—or wondering if there’s another way to grow without losing yourself in the process.
